The Risks of Unsecured File Sharing
Unsecured file sharing can lead to several risks, including:
- Data breaches: When files are shared without proper security measures, they can be accessed by unauthorized individuals, leading to data breaches.
- Cyber threats: Unsecured file sharing can make your organization vulnerable to cyber threats, such as ransomware attacks and phishing scams.
- Non-compliance: Sharing files without proper security measures can lead to non-compliance with regulatory requirements, resulting in fines and reputational damage.
- Intellectual property theft: Unsecured file sharing can also lead to intellectual property theft, where sensitive information is stolen and used for malicious purposes.
- Reputational damage: A data breach or cyber attack can result in reputational damage, leading to a loss of customer trust and business.
To mitigate these risks, it's essential to use a secure file sharing platform that provides robust security features.
Choosing a Secure File Sharing Platform
When choosing a secure file sharing platform, look for the following features:
- End-to-end encryption: Ensure that the platform uses end-to-end encryption to protect files from unauthorized access.
- Password protection: Look for a platform that allows you to set passwords for shared files to prevent unauthorized access.
- Access controls: Choose a platform that provides granular access controls, such as role-based access and expiration dates.
- Two-factor authentication: Ensure that the platform provides two-factor authentication to add an extra layer of security.
- Regular security updates: Choose a platform that regularly updates its security features to ensure that you have the latest protection.
- Compliance with regulatory requirements: Ensure that the platform complies with regulatory requirements, such as GDPR and HIPAA.

Best Practices for Sharing Files with Minimal Data Exposure
In addition to using a secure file sharing platform, follow these best practices to share files with minimal data exposure:
- Use a secure file format: Use secure file formats, such as ZIP or encrypted PDFs, to protect sensitive information.
- Use password protection: Set passwords for shared files to prevent unauthorized access.
- Limit access: Use granular access controls to limit access to shared files.
- Monitor activity: Monitor activity on shared files to detect potential security breaches.
- Regularly update software: Regularly update your file sharing software to ensure you have the latest security patches.
- Use secure communication channels: Use secure communication channels, such as encrypted email or messaging apps, to share files.
- Use secure file transfer protocols: Use secure file transfer protocols, such as SFTP or FTPS, to transfer files.
By following these best practices, you can ensure that your files are shared securely and with minimal data exposure.
